Edward Sheldon 1624 – 1676 – Genealogical Records

Birth Date: 14 Dec 1624

Birth Location: Steeple Barton, Oxfordshire, England

Death Date: 30 May 1676

Death Location: St Martin in the Fields, Middlesex, England

Father: Ralph Sheldon

Mother: Anne MORGAN

Spouse(s): Katherine Constable

Children(s): Elizabeth Sheldon

The story of Edward Sheldon began in 1624 in Steeple Barton, Oxfordshire, England. Edward Sheldon married Katherine Constable, and had children including Elizabeth Sheldon. Edward Sheldon passed away in 1676 in St Martin in the Fields, Middlesex, England.
